Committee reports Date published: 28 April 2017

Stage 1 Report on the Railway Policing (Scotland) Bill - Service standards

Justice Committee, Official Report, col 26. The railway operators told the Committee of the importance to them of the railway policing specialism being retained and of Police Scotland officers taking an appropriate and sensitive approach to handling railway incidents.
